The Rise of the Dynamic Duo: Why This Combination is Unstoppable

Individually, Generative AI and Automation are potent forces.

Generative AI: Imagine an intelligence that can create*. From drafting compelling marketing copy and designing new product concepts to generating code, personalizing customer communications, or even synthesizing complex research data – Generative AI extends human creativity and problem-solving exponentially. It’s the ultimate idea generator and content factory.

  • Automation: This is the engine of efficiency. Automation streamlines repetitive tasks, accelerates workflows, reduces human error, and frees up valuable employee time for higher-value activities. It’s about doing more, faster, and with greater precision.

But when these two powerhouses combine, something truly transformative happens. They don’t just add to each other; they multiply each other’s impact.

How Generative AI and Automation Redefine Business Growth by 2026

By 2026, businesses that master this formula will be experiencing growth on multiple fronts:

1. Hyper-Personalized Customer Experiences at Scale:
The Formula in Action: Generative AI analyzes vast customer data to understand individual preferences and predict needs, then crafts unique, tailored messages, product recommendations, or support responses. Automation then delivers* these personalized interactions across multiple channels (email, chat, web) at lightning speed and without manual intervention.
* Growth Impact: Significantly higher engagement rates, improved customer satisfaction, reduced churn, and increased lifetime value. Imagine every customer feeling uniquely understood and valued.

2. Unprecedented Operational Efficiency & Cost Reduction:
* The Formula in Action: Generative AI can analyze complex operational data to identify bottlenecks, suggest process improvements, or even write scripts for new automated workflows. Automation then executes these optimized processes, from supply chain management and financial reconciliation to HR onboarding and IT support.
* Growth Impact: Drastically lowered operational costs, faster time-to-market for products/services, improved resource allocation, and a leaner, more agile organization capable of rapid scaling.

3. Accelerated Innovation & Product Development:
* The Formula in Action: Generative AI can brainstorm new product features, simulate design outcomes, generate initial code for prototypes, or even create synthetic datasets for testing. Automation can then manage the iterative development cycles, run multiple tests concurrently, and rapidly deploy updates.
* Growth Impact: Shorter innovation cycles, faster product launches, more market-responsive offerings, and a continuous competitive edge. Your R&D department becomes a super-charged innovation lab.

4. Intelligent Content Creation & Marketing Engines:
* The Formula in Action: Generative AI can create endless variations of marketing copy, blog posts, social media updates, and ad creatives, optimized for different audiences and platforms. Automation then schedules, publishes, and monitors the performance of this content, even adjusting campaigns in real-time based on AI-driven insights.
* Growth Impact: Massive increase in content output, highly targeted campaigns, better ROI on marketing spend, and enhanced brand presence across all digital touchpoints.

5. Empowered Workforce & Enhanced Productivity:
* The Formula in Action: Generative AI acts as a sophisticated co-pilot, assisting employees with research, report writing, data analysis, and problem-solving. Automation takes over the tedious, repetitive tasks, freeing employees to focus on strategic thinking, creativity, and complex decision-making.
* Growth Impact: Higher employee satisfaction, reduced burnout, increased productivity per employee, and the ability to attract and retain top talent who want to work with cutting-edge tools.

Your Roadmap to 2026 Growth: Getting Started

Embracing this formula doesn’t require an overnight revolution, but it does demand a strategic, proactive approach:

1. Identify High-Impact Areas: Start by pinpointing specific business processes or customer touchpoints where Generative AI and Automation can deliver immediate, measurable value.
2. Pilot Projects: Begin with small, controlled pilot projects to test the waters, learn, and demonstrate ROI.
3. Invest in Data Quality: Both technologies thrive on high-quality, accessible data. Prioritize data governance and integration.
4. Cultivate an AI-Ready Culture: Train your workforce, encourage experimentation, and foster a mindset that embraces intelligent tools as collaborators, not replacements.
5. Prioritize Ethics & Governance: Establish clear guidelines for the responsible and ethical use of AI to build trust and mitigate risks.
